Building raising services involve elevating existing structures to address various structural or environmental challenges. This process typically includes lifting a building from its foundation and placing it on a new, higher foundation or piers. The procedure often involves careful planning and specialized equipment to ensure the building is safely and accurately raised without damage. Building raising can be a complex task that requires experienced contractors to evaluate the structure and determine the best method for elevation, whether for flood protection, foundation repair, or property improvement.
These services help solve problems related to flooding, water damage, and inadequate foundation height. In areas prone to heavy rain or flooding, raising a building can mitigate the risk of water intrusion and property damage. Additionally, building raising can be used to comply with local floodplain regulations or to enable construction of additional levels or basements. It is also a solution for properties where the existing foundation has deteriorated or become unstable, providing a stable platform for future building modifications or renovations.
Building raising is commonly used for residential homes, especially in flood-prone regions or areas with changing zoning laws. It can also be applicable to commercial properties, historic buildings, and other structures that require elevation for safety or regulatory compliance. The process is often chosen for structures that are structurally sound but need elevation due to environmental factors or to facilitate property upgrades. Cost Range for Building Raising - The typical cost for building raising services can vary from $8,000 to $30,000 depending on the size and complexity of the structure. For example, raising a small residential building might cost around $10,000, while larger commercial properties could reach higher amounts.
Factors Influencing Cost - Costs are affected by the building’s height, foundation type, and local labor rates. A standard residential raising in Schaumburg, IL, often falls within the $12,000 to $20,000 range, but unique project requirements can increase this estimate.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include foundation work, permits, and site preparation, which can add several thousand dollars to the overall price. For instance, foundation reinforcement might add $3,000 to $5,000 to the project budget.
Typical Cost Range - Overall, building raising services generally cost between $8,000 and $30,000, with variations based on project specifics.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to individual building need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is building raising? Building raising involves elevating a structure to prevent flood damage, improve foundation stability, or accommodate new construction needs by using specialized lifting techniques and equipment.
Why consider building raising services? Building raising can protect properties from flooding, extend the lifespan of a building, or allow for renovations without extensive demolition or reconstruction.
How do local pros perform building raising? Professionals typically use hydraulic jacking systems to lift the structure gradually, then reinforce or replace the foundation before lowering the building back into place.
Is building raising suitable for all types of structures? Building raising is generally applicable to various structures, including residential, commercial, and historic buildings, depending on their design and condition.
